GENERAL DESCRIPTION
The ADu M6210/ADu M6211/ADu M62121 are dual-channel digital isolators with iso Power®, an integrated, isolated dc-todc converter. Based on the Analog Devices, Inc., i Coupler® technology, the dc-to-dc converter provides regulated, isolated power that is adjustable between 3.135 V and 5.25 V. Input supply voltages can range from slightly below the required output to significantly higher. Popular voltage binations and their associated power levels are shown in Table 2.
The ADu M6210/ADu M6211/ADu M6212 eliminate the need for a separate, isolated dc-to-dc converter in low power, isolated designs. The i Coupler chip-scale transformer technology is used for isolated logic signals and for the magnetic ponents of the dcto-dc converter. The result is a small form factor, total isolation solution. iso Power uses high frequency switching elements to transfer power through its transformer. Take special care during printed circuit board (PCB) layout to meet emissions standards. See the AN-0971 Application Note for board layout remendations.
